Golden Spiced Veggie Vermicelli Recipe
Indian cuisine · 210 calories

About this recipe
Golden Spiced Veggie Vermicelli is a delightful Indian breakfast dish that combines the wholesome goodness of fresh vegetables with the warmth of aromatic spices. Vermicelli, lightly roasted to a golden hue, is cooked with a medley of carrots, beans, and bell peppers, all infused with the flavors of mustard seeds, curry leaves, and a moderate hint of green chilies. The dish is perfectly balanced, offering a comforting yet mildly spiced flavor that complements the fresh crunch of the vegetables. This nutritious and hearty meal is ideal for a family breakfast, providing balanced macros to keep you energized throughout the day.

Instructions
- 1. Heat oil in a large pan over medium heat and add mustard seeds. Once they splutter, add curry leaves and sauté for 30 seconds.
- 2. Add the chopped onion and green chilies to the pan, cooking until the onion turns translucent.
- 3. Stir in the carrots, beans, and bell pepper. Sauté the vegetables for 4-5 minutes until slightly tender but still crisp.
- 4. Add turmeric powder, garam masala, and salt, stirring well to coat the vegetables with the spices.
- 5. Add the roasted vermicelli to the pan and mix well with the vegetables and spices.
- 6. Pour in enough boiling water to cover the vermicelli and stir. Cover the pan and cook on low heat until the vermicelli absorbs the water and turns soft, about 5-7 minutes.
- 7. Once cooked, sprinkle coriander leaves and drizzle lemon juice over the dish. Gently mix and serve warm.
